What Stars head coach Dave Tippett had to say following his team's 2-1 overtime win against the Sharks:
How's it feel to be 3-0? Better than 2-0 ... I thought that probably could have been the best game of the series we've played, actually. I thought we were around the play a lot more. The first couple of games, we were really opportunistic and Turco made a lot of saves. But this game, I felt like we just pushed and that was the best game of the series. I think if you just recognize the opponent, we're going to need to be better tomorrow and see how it goes.
Talk about the playoff that Norstrom has had: Both our old timers are coming up with big goals for us. He's just a warrior. He's a guy that leads by example and lays everything on the line every night. When he gets some points because he scores a goal, he gets recognized more. He's one of those guys you recognize even when he doesn't score. He's putting it on the line every night. The guy wants to win and he's willing to do whatever it takes to win. He's a great example of that.
Was it the plan to play Zubov that many minutes? It was kind of how the game went. We gotta see where he's at. He kept wanting more. When he's wanting more, you've gotta give him more.
On Turco's performance: That's a game you need your goaltender to play well. We made a mistake to give them an early lead, and then we were lucky enough to get a 5-on-3 goal. It's a tight game, a tough game for goaltenders to play and we got a break in the end. Just like every shift, you've gotta make sure you're doing the little things right, a goaltender has to make sure he's doing the little things right because there's nobody behind him to clean that up.
On Morrow's performance: It's amazing how hard he plays and how well he plays. He has such purpose in every shift. The thing I think you can say about him is that we know he's around the action and they know he's around the action.
On what it takes to win a series like this: Your work ethic, your second and third effort, your execution, and your bounces that you get all have to be there to win games.
On being successful in the playoffs: We found ways to win. We were opportunistic out there. I thought this was our best game and we really pushed the play. I also that this was Nabokov's best game.
